How Do Candidates Opt In to Text Messaging in Recruiting?

Describes how candidates can opt in, or out, of text messaging, and how administrators and staffing users can make changes.

This article is for candidates, administrators, and staffing users.

 

Overview

When an applicant opts in to text messaging (texting is turned on), they receive text messages when they apply. 

If they don't opt in at first, applicants can opt in later

Administrators and staffing users can also turn off texting for applicants. This must be completed on a candidate’s record to receive a text message.


Steps for Candidates to Opt In for Text Messages?

1. Log in and go to People > Hiring > Applicant Tracking. Your Recruiting dashboard appears.

2. Click the job title and the candidate list appears.

3. Click a candidate's name and their details screen appears.

4. At the top left, click the blue info icon. A popup window appears.

5. On the left, click Privacy Tools, and then click the toggle next to the Enable Text Messages field. 

6. When you finish, click Close.


What Reporting Options Are Available?

Administrator users access reports on text message delivery and message counts in the Reports section and under Marketplace.

Reporting data reflects the last two years.
